**Action Item PM-884-2:** The Lexgrove string-extraction script executed template expressions from untrusted locale files during the Fennelmark incident, exposing an injection path. We have sandboxed the parser and disabled expression evaluation by default. Security review should confirm the sandbox escapes identified in testing are fully closed before the next release. The threat model and test matrix are recorded on the internal page below.

operations page: https://confluence.lumicsys.internal/projects/display/projects/display

Onboarding Note — Door Sensor Recall

Facilities desk: all Tarnwell T-40 door sensors in Building Two are under recall. Affected doors fail silently; do not trust the green light. Report any stuck door to the duty lead, not the vendor line. Until replacements arrive, the west corridor door stays on manual entry. Unlock it using the code below.

badge for tajeg-kagap: bdg-EWZTJN-83588199

09:17 — Engineering confirmed that Fabrikka, our test-data factory library, had been emitting deterministic seed values in its credential-shaped fixtures since the prior minor release, meaning generated secrets in staging were predictable. The on-call lead, Toma, froze fixture regeneration and rotated all staging credentials derived from Fabrikka output. No production systems consume these fixtures directly. For the security review, the vulnerable library release can be verified against the build token below.

build token for tawif-bahip: htk31_68bba16e1afabfef4ecc69408c06f16

## Consent Banner Rollout — Step 4

Once QA signs off on the Bramblewick staging check, flip the `consent_banner_v2` flag to 25% and watch the opt-out dashboard for ten minutes. If drop-off stays under 3%, go to full rollout. Nothing fancy here, just don't skip the smoke test like last time. Before pushing the final bundle, grab the signing key below and load it into the deploy tool.

deploy key for fafof-yaguf: bky4_zHj6

### Step 4: Enable the Coppervane metrics sidecar

With the application pods updated, deploy the Coppervane aggregation sidecar alongside each service. The sidecar scrapes the local metrics endpoint, pre-aggregates, and forwards to the central collector, replacing direct pushes. Roll out one cluster at a time and watch collector ingest rates. Launch each sidecar with the configuration values listed below.

config for tagaf-bawif:
[norok]
host = norok.ordinworks.local
user = norok_svc
database = norok_prod